Chad William Kohel

Sep 26, 1970 – Mar 3, 2017

Order Flowers from Family Selected Florists

Miller's Flowers

RACINE – Chad W. Kohel, 46, passed away unexpectedly at Ascension All Saints on Friday, March 3, 2017.

He was born in Racine on September 26, 1970.  He graduated from Horlick High School in 1988.

Chad was a baker by trade. He baked for Bendsten’s Bakery and Pic ‘n Save until health issues forced him to stop working.  Chad umpired for the city of Racine for many years.  He was so passionate about that job and was known as one of the best umpires ever.  He also excelled in darts and was a top league player.     He was known amongst his friends by always having a nickname for everyone and for being an avid Cowboys and Orioles fan.

Chad is survived by his sons, Austin Hill and Kaden Kohel; his mother, Connie (Bill) Domanico-Lyons; his father, Dan Kohel; his brother, Ryan Kohel; his grandmother, Donna (Lowell) Katt; his cousin, Chris Smith and his loving, special friend, Mona Hoffmann all of Racine.    He was preceded in death by his grandparents, Ralph and Mae Kohel, Bendt Bendtsen and his uncle, Allen Kohel.

Family and friends are invited to meet in the Draeger-Langendorf Funeral Home on Monday, March 13, 2017 for a visitation and time to meet with his family from 5-7 p.m.  Please wear your favorite jersey in Honor of Chad.  A formal service will not take place.
